"What we're trying to do is offer several classes at a time, and offer them again in the summertime," said Gallery Director Carolyn McCarter. New classes this year include oil painting by Lapeer Art Association member Jason Cornish, who studied at the Art Institute of Chicago and taught in Montana for many years, McCarter said. "He's fairly new to the community," she said. "He has a lot of experience and enthusiasm." Judy Sweet, president of the LAA, will be back teaching various classes in wire jewelry. McCarter will also give the opportunity for artists in these classes to show off their work in the Emerging Artists display in the hallways of the gallery. This gives those who've never shown off their work to the public a chance to do so. "It's an exciting experience for student artists to have work on display," McCarter said.
